Why We Love Jonah Hill

posted by mrice

Though it wasn’t his first major movie, we all fell in love with Jonah Hill in the 2007 hit comedy SuperBad. No, this isn’t the same love we feel for Robert Pattinson or Jude Law, It’s that “you’re so hilarious and fat I just want to hang out with you everyday so my life will be as funny as yours.” Prior to his breakout role in Superbad, he had several supporting roles in movies such as The 40 Year-Old Virgin and Knocked Up. In all of these earlier roles he was an amusing contributor but not as memorable because of the small part he played. Hill is one of those actors that gives you the “oh HE was in this movie,” moment when you re-watch these older comedies for the second time. So what is it that makes this 26-year-old so entertaining to watch?Hill seems to have an impeccable ability to portray any situation in a realistic way. In Superbad, the flustered conversations he’d have with Evan (Michael Cera) about his plot to lose his virginity before college or how to acquire alcohol for a high school party reminds us of ourselves and our friends at that age. Instead of the unrealistic, dream worlds of many Hollywood high school scenes, this was totally relatable in an incredibly funny way.Another check mark in Hill’s column is his looks. Believe it or not we actually like watching someone overweight with awkwardly curly hair. For men, it’s a relief to not have to sit through yet another movie while your girlfriend gawks over the airbrushed body of Taylor Lautner. And for the ladies, we become smitten with the sweet and likable “fat kid.”The good news is Hollywood’s listening and we’re guaranteed to see plenty more of this young actor in the near future. Hill is starring in upcoming films such as Cyrus, The Adventurer’s Handbook and 21 Jump Street. Because these films cover various genres, we’ll get to see him playing different roles and find out whether he really is a multi-talented star or just our favorite funny man.
